"At Allianz Life, we are committed to developing and educating people about financial independence and feel strongly about reaching out to multicultural markets, which have traditionally been missed by the insurance industry," said Carr, vice president, Multicultural Marketing for Allianz Life.

"As the baby boom generation gets older and needs more senior care, senior living facilities will expand and facilities managers need to be educated on the many types of risks they can encounter," said Christopher Smith, vice president, Commercial Insurance at Fireman's Fund. "We've found that the senior living industry is not always insurance focused and can gain competitive advantage from tailored coverage, expert risk management consultation and innovative information resources."

Allianz SE

Allianz is one of the world's leading insurers and financial services providers. Founded in 1890, Allianz SE is now present in more than 70 countries with over 170,000 employees. Allianz provides its more than 70 million customers worldwide with a comprehensive range of services in the areas of property and casualty insurance, life and health insurance, banking and asset management.
